    Is this Dr. Adam Olszewski affiliated with a ranked Castle Connolly Top Hospital?

    Yes, Dr. Olszewski is affiliated with Rhode Island Hospital, The Miriam Hospital, South County Hospital Campus which are a Castle Connolly Top Hospitals.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
